Output 26e696c7d98beb779d13c0aecb6870d57242d6f6370c07da623a903f59d39c4e:0

value
2070000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efea7d1ec39c951b9a26766ecc918c85aa9647bd OP_EQUALVERIFY OP_CHECKSIG
address
DT1ewfoutgboUrrSw8aekpxcEioHz27vKF
transaction
26e696c7d98beb779d13c0aecb6870d57242d6f6370c07da623a903f59d39c4e